The average drop of famous MEME coins on Solana reached 94%
Jupiter's business expansion manager Slorg posted on the X platform last month that the Solana network created 30 MEME tokens launched by celebrities, including well-known figures such as Andrew Tate and Soulja Boy, which were once very popular. However, currently every celebrity coin has fallen from its historical high, with an average drop of 94%. Even the best-performing tokens have fallen by more than 70%, and half of the tokens have fallen by more than 99%, and this is only about a month in their life cycle. As of the time of writing, 22 of these 30 celebrity MEME coins have a market value of less than $1 million. Some tokens are still active because they are regularly discussed on Twitter. Co-founder of Ethereum, Vitalik, expressed his dissatisfaction with this round of celebrity experiments last month, believing that financialization is a means to an end, but it is difficult to accept if the goal is the product.
